## Changed defaults

Heads up: the Ledgerline tax-rate lookup cache now defaults to a 15-minute TTL instead of 24 hours. Turns out rates in the Veldt County sandbox were going stale mid-demo, which was embarrassing. Eviction is now LRU rather than FIFO, and the cache warms on boot. If you're reviewing, check that nothing hardcodes the old TTL. The new defaults land as follows.

deployment values, bajop-taweg:
holwyn:
  log_level: debug
  metrics_host: metrics.holwyn.zemvarsys.internal
  pool_size: 32

To: Dispatch Desk
Subject: Sealed exam papers — Fernley Hall delivery

Confirming tomorrow's run: one sealed carton of exam papers for the Fernley Hall assessment centre. Carton must arrive with both security seals intact; we will refuse delivery otherwise. No interim storage, no shared loads. Arrival window is 07:30–08:30 sharp. Our invigilation lead will meet the courier at the side entrance and sign. The hand-over instruction is below.

dispatch memo: the sorius tamius courier leaves the praeth ledger at gate 4873 under passcode 928014

## Blue-Green Deploys: Billing Worker

Quick rundown for shipping the Tallyhawk billing worker. We keep two pools, azure and jade, behind the Ferrowick router. Deploy to the idle pool, run the smoke invoices, then flip traffic in one shot — no gradual ramp, billing hates split-brain. If anything looks off, flip back; it takes seconds. The flip command talks to the internal Switchgate service and needs its key, pasted below.

app token of fajop-fahif = qvz4-AnML

### Runbook: Account Recovery — Picklewright Optimizer

So the warehouse pick-list optimizer locked out its service account again — happens when the Dorrance depot sync retries too aggressively and trips the lockout threshold. Don't panic. First, confirm pick-list generation is actually stalled (check the optimizer dashboard, not the depot UI). Then restart the sync worker and clear the lockout flag. The account recovery console will ask you to confirm your identity, then prompt for the recovery passphrase below.

strongbox words: druath-quenael